*Laptop specs will be at the end*

Hi there. I am having problems with my DVD Reader and Writer drive on my Win 7 laptop. It works mostly when it wants to not when i tell it to. But it rarely wants to start working again.

I have tried a few methods trying to get the DVD driver working again by:

- Using Microsoft Fix it (No problems found)
- Deleting the Upper and Lower filters (Still wont show the DVD icon - Unread disc)
- Troubleshooting (No help at all)

Please can someone help me with this problem that will be great thanks.

Laptop Specs -

DELL XPS M1710
Processor: Intel(R) Core(TM)2 CPU T7400 @ 2.16GHz
Ram: 2GB
System type: Windows 7 Professional 32bit (SP 1)
DVD: DELL reader/writer

You have not actually said what the problem with the drive is - is it not showing as an icon in the OS, does it not read discs, does it not burn discs ?. If it is not being recognized by the OS then a re-install of the the latest driver from the manufacturer's website, not from windows, may help get it back onto the my computer screen and usable again.

On the assumption the drive used to work (?) and now it doesn't, I would always ask what has changed - have you installed anything, renewed software that may have an effact on the drive working. Before suspecting the drive is knackered I'd first rule out if its a driver issue by getting the latest level of driver and firmware from the manufacture's website (not by letting windows detect and install it) and uninstalling and re-installing this. I'd also look at device manager for any conflcts or yellow triangles against the drive.

These are just suggestions which you may have already thought of - let us know how you get on.

Hi seanmlp95, Sometimes it's just a case of removing the writer bodily from the laptop and reinserting it back again, Your laptop is about 7years old and a sort of skin/verdigris forms on the contacts doing this appeared to clear it when the same thing happened to my XPS :(
